A government agency in the UK is seeking an electrician to undertake electrical installations both domestically and overseas. The role involves working on new builds, refurbishments, and maintenance projects.
Applicants should have relevant electrical qualifications and substantial experience in installations. Strong communication skills are essential for liaising with high-level diplomats.
The position offers a competitive salary, hybrid work flexibility, and excellent benefits including career development opportunities.
